Idiosynkrasie (17851) reviewed Shanco Dubh from Brehon Brewhouse 9 years ago
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 7 | Flavor - 7 | Texture - 6 | Overall - 7.5
500ml bottle. Darkest brown colour with average to huge, thick, creamy, mostly lasting, moderately lacing, beige head. Roasty, chocolately, dark malty aroma, some cocoa, some liquorice, a very cautious touch of red berries. Taste is chocolately, dark malty, slightly roasty, minimally nutty, a salty touch of liquorice; dry, roasty, almost a bit ashy finish.

stravale (3279) reviewed Stony Grey IPA from Brehon Brewhouse 9 years ago
Appearance - 6 | Aroma - 5 | Flavor - 5 | Texture - 4 | Overall - 5
Bottle from O’Brien’s, Athlone [260616]
Amber, slight haze, frothy white head
Aroma of fruits, slight cheesy, bit floral, odd nose, some hay, not great
Taste of citrus zest hops, piney hops, some burnt orange, damp hay, very hoppy but very rough as well
Palate - Medium carb and body, very bitter zest hops. Finish is dry, very bitter, rough, astringent
Overall - Rough hewn and clumsy. May revisit this but this bottle wasn’t good

Theydon_Bois (46224) reviewed Blonde from Brehon Brewhouse 9 years ago
Appearance - 8 | Aroma - 5 | Flavor - 6 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 6
Bottle from Callans, at mum and dads, 06/06/16. Clear golden blonde with a decent white head that retains well. Nose is light citric peel, freshly cut grass, stra, bready notes. Taste comprises lemon zing, straw, light spice, faint white pepper, pale malts, toasted grain, tangerine. Medium bodied, fine carbonation, semi drying close with light grassy bitterness. Adequate golde ... probably the weakest of the offerings I’ve had from Brehon but ticks the style boxes non the less.
